=SUMPRODUCT(('Next Ref No - 1st Qtr'!E:E="main")*('Next Ref No - 1st
Qtr'!K:K="yes")) thank you so much for your response, i am now putting in the above formula but i am still getting #NUM! What am i doing wrong? thanks -- Cheers "Dav" wrote: Only a slight ammendment =SUMPRODUCT(($A$2:$A$100="Main")*($B$2:$B$100="Yes ")) I have enclosed the yes in " but it displays with a space above, it should not be there! just "yes" The conditions return a list of true and false, if they are multiplied together you get true x true =1 true x false =0 false x true =0 false x false=0 So it only sums the values when its true The original formula tries to sum text and is not happy hence #num Regards Dav -- Dav ------------------------------------------------------------------------ Dav's Profile: http://www.excelforum.com/member.php...o&userid=27107 View this thread: http://www.excelforum.com/showthread...hreadid=520293 |

![]() Sumproduct does not work with column references, If your first row is column headings replace. E:E with e2:e65536 should your range need to be this long, an similarly for K:K Regards Dav -- Dav ------------------------------------------------------------------------ Dav's Profile: http://www.excelforum.com/member.php...o&userid=27107 View this thread: http://www.excelforum.com/showthread...hreadid=520293 |
